Shawn Michaels Reveals Who He’d Want To Wrestle If He Had Another Match

One thing wrestling fans love to do is speculate about dream matches, and while many of them never happen, it is still a fun activity. And now, during a recent interview, Shawn Michaels was asked about his own dream match if he was to return to the ring and wrestle a current WWE Superstar. With the two-time WWE Hall of Fame revealing that it would be against AJ Styles, noting they both have similar attributes, and it’s the match he thinks the fans would most want.

“I think the one we really want to see is me and AJ. That’s where I go with. It’s also as the more talent comes along, you start looking at them. I always, I still do it now. I look at it like, boy, I can do cool stuff with him. I can do cool stuff with him. But I think AJ, I think AJ and I can get similar styles and stuff like that. So I always feel like that would be one people would want to see.”

Shawn Michaels

58-year-old Michaels retired from the ring in 2010 following one of the greatest WrestleMania matches of all time against The Undertaker. However, he would return for a “glorified house show” match, as he described it, eight years later at Crown Jewel for a reported $3 million payday. Still, the less said about the actual bout, the better, as it is generally considered one of the worst high-profile matches of all time. Although to be fair, Michaels didn’t embarrass himself in the match.
